Output 625bcb03c7cb5267a75b83626178b6e05f11a9b8081b371e60851a45bdef175e:5

value
26248552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 643ac6b595ade78636fe51edcdc283b1ddbbe49b OP_EQUAL
address
MH38DTPUkj8uSqHbAHrhA2yEbJwzPdpskp
transaction
625bcb03c7cb5267a75b83626178b6e05f11a9b8081b371e60851a45bdef175e
spent
true